update packages

This commit is contained in:
2025-12-25 11:44:13 +01:00
parent 059fa06572
commit 1dab1fe4ab
144 changed files with 19985 additions and 1331 deletions

View File

@@ -85,7 +85,10 @@
(with-no-warnings
(eieio-object-name-string obj)))
;; avoids appending random numbers to buffer name when multiple windows are involved
(defun pm--buffer-hiddenp ()
"Check whether the Emacs buffer is hidden."
(= ?\ (string-to-char (buffer-name))))
;; CORE EMACS COMPATS
@@ -1108,7 +1111,8 @@ switch."
(mkt (mark t))
(hlf header-line-format))
(when pm-hide-implementation-buffers
(when (and pm-hide-implementation-buffers
(not (pm--buffer-hiddenp)))
(rename-buffer (pm--buffer-name 'hidden)))
(setq pm/current nil)
@@ -1144,7 +1148,8 @@ switch."
(deactivate-mark)
(activate-mark))
(when pm-hide-implementation-buffers
(when (and pm-hide-implementation-buffers
(pm--buffer-hiddenp))
(rename-buffer (pm--buffer-name)))
;; avoid display jumps

View File

@@ -1,9 +1,9 @@
;; -*- no-byte-compile: t; lexical-binding: nil -*-
(define-package "polymode" "20250617.1033"
(define-package "polymode" "20251217.1327"
"Extensible framework for multiple major modes."
'((emacs "25"))
:url "https://github.com/polymode/polymode"
:commit "25ba9463a443f0e904147138f226284e437248d3"
:revdesc "25ba9463a443"
:commit "a48648fe2b2e7ca7675ae88ddc2d197c25914eb9"
:revdesc "a48648fe2b2e"
:keywords '("languages" "multi-modes" "processes")
:maintainers '(("Vitalie Spinu" . "spinuvit@gmail.com")))

View File

@@ -3,8 +3,8 @@
;; Author: Vitalie Spinu
;; Maintainer: Vitalie Spinu <spinuvit@gmail.com>
;; Copyright (C) 2013-2022 Free Software Foundation, Inc.
;; Package-Version: 20250617.1033
;; Package-Revision: 25ba9463a443
;; Package-Version: 20251217.1327
;; Package-Revision: a48648fe2b2e
;; Package-Requires: ((emacs "25"))
;; URL: https://github.com/polymode/polymode
;; Keywords: languages, multi-modes, processes